In this episode of Lit in a Nutshell, we explore Thinking, Fast and Slow — Daniel Kahneman’s groundbreaking journey into the human mind. The book reveals how our thoughts are divided into two systems: System 1, which is fast, intuitive, and emotional, and System 2, which is slow, deliberate, and logical.We’ll unpack how these two systems shape our decisions — from everyday choices to life-changing judgments — and why our brains often trick us into believing we’re more rational than we really are.
